About

A clean-room SHARP-on-MCP compliant FHIR R4 MCP server that enables AI agents to interact with any FHIR R4 endpoint using SHARP context headers, without server-side OAuth. It provides clinical tools, lab results, imaging, and interactive MCP-UI dashb
